Brink Brothers Inc. specializes in forest management and wildfire recovery operations, delivering critical support activities for forestry including hazard tree removal, road maintenance, and fuel reduction in post-fire landscapes. The company leverages heavy equipment such as self-loading chippers, tub grinders, and dump trucks to conduct mechanical vegetation management and debris processing, ensuring safe public access and reduced wildfire risk along forested corridors. Their technical expertise spans integrated resource service execution, wildfire debris mitigation, and forestry machinery operations, with a demonstrated ability to respond rapidly to large-scale fire events like the Beachie Creek and Lionshead fires. They maintain a strong focus on operational efficiency in remote, high-elevation terrains, utilizing specialized equipment to handle complex terrain challenges while adhering to environmental and safety protocols. The contractor maintains a consistent and deep relationship with the U.S. Department of Agriculture, primarily serving through the Forest Service to execute stewardship contracting objectives. Their work is centered on ecological restoration, hazard tree mitigation, and infrastructure support within national forests, particularly in the Pacific Northwest. This long-standing engagement reflects a trusted partnership in delivering mission-critical forest health services under federal stewardship programs. Brink Brothers Inc. operates primarily under NAICS 115310 (Support Activities for Forestry) and 532412 (Construction, Mining, and Forestry Machinery and Equipment Rental and Leasing), positioning them as a hands-on service provider rather than a pure equipment lessor. They integrate equipment operation with on-site forestry work, distinguishing themselves through integrated field execution rather than asset leasing alone. Based in Pleasant Hill, Oregon, Brink Brothers Inc. is a small, locally rooted contractor with no federal certifications listed. Their geographic proximity to key federal forest lands enables rapid mobilization and sustained presence in high-demand wildfire recovery zones, making them a reliable regional partner for USDA Forest Service operations.

F--16.5 ROAD MANUAL HAZARD FUELS REDUX
Solicitation # 140L3726Q0163
Solicitation 140L3726Q0163 is a commercial services contract issued by the Bureau of Land Management's Grand Junction Field Office for manual hazardous fuels reduction. This project is a total small business set-aside under NAICS 115310, targeting a 101-acre treatment unit located approximately 12 miles southwest of Grand Junction, Colorado. The scope of work requires the contractor to provide all labor, equipment, and supervision to perform cutting, slashing, limbing, and hand-piling of specified shrubs and small-diameter trees to reduce fuel loading and improve forest health. The period of performance is scheduled from September 15, 2026, through December 1, 2026. The contract will be awarded to the lowest priced technically acceptable offeror, with evaluations based on technical capability, past performance, and pricing. Quoters must provide a detailed technical approach, including a staffing plan, crew size, and the qualifications of key personnel. Strict environmental and safety standards are mandated, including the prohibition of on-site hazardous waste disposal and adherence to state and federal regulations regarding personal protective equipment. Invoicing must be processed electronically through the Invoice Processing Platform. Project oversight is managed by the Contracting Officer's Representative and Project Inspector, with final acceptance based on objectives communicated during pre-work meetings and subsequent inspections.
